overnight oats recipe Overnight oats…

1/4 cup rolled oats
1 tablespoon chia seeds
1/3 cup oat milk
1/3 cup plain greek yogurt
Diced peaches
Diced bananas
Dried cranberries
Cinnamon
Squeeze of honey

Mix all of that together and let it sit in the fridge overnight. Add toppings of choice before eating. I did fig preserves and almond butter.

salmon sheet pan dinner

Sheet pan dinner with brussels, potatoes and salmon. I seasoned the salmon with Dizzy Pig Shakin’ The Tree and Mediterranean-ish. I cooked it all in my Ninja Foodi Oven on air roast at 375. I pulled the salmon after about 12 minutes at about 125 degrees and left the veggies to roast another 12-15 mins.
